Output e22767476aa837f7964355ab8158117439a523593d61b1280d52561ae0c894b7:0

value
31012560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9642a1ff037648bfd172665f31c1a44293ac2f1e OP_EQUAL
address
MMbfQw3o9TLomDMX28b1ZJiQLjcnVQ4cNR
transaction
e22767476aa837f7964355ab8158117439a523593d61b1280d52561ae0c894b7
spent
true